当先锋百科网

首页 1 2 3 4 5 6 7

Oracle Next是Oracle公司推出的一种新型数据库技术,它被设计为一种高性能、高可用性的数据库技术,以应对现代企业的各种数据管理需求。相比传统的关系型数据库技术,Oracle Next更加灵活、易于管理,能够快速响应企业数据管理的快速变化。

举个例子,假设一个企业需要管理不同种类的数据:交易数据、客户数据、库存数据等等。传统的关系型数据库技术需要为每一种数据建立一个特定的表格,来存储该类型的所有数据。这意味着当数据结构发生变化时,需要修改这些表格的结构。但是Oracle Next不同,它通过使用多模型技术,在一个数据库中管理多种不同数据类型,从而更加灵活、易于管理。

<oracle>
<next>
<database>
  <transactions>
  </transactions>
  <customers>
  </customers>
  <inventory>
  </inventory>
</database>
</next>
</oracle>

Oracle Next采用了多种非关系型数据库技术,比如NoSQL、图数据库、面向文档的数据库等等。这意味着它支持更多的数据类型和数据结构,能够适应更加复杂的数据场景。例如,在一个物流公司中,要追踪包裹的位置、交通方式、送达时间等各种信息,这些信息的数据类型和结构都不尽相同。使用传统的关系型数据库技术,需要建立多个表格来存储这些数据。但是使用Oracle Next,可以将这些数据以面向文档的形式存储到同一个数据库中。

db.packages.insertOne(
{
package_id: "123456",
location: {
city: "New York",
country: "USA",
coordinates: { type: "Point", coordinates: [-73.965355, 40.782865] }
},
transportation: {
type: "Airplane",
flight_number: "AA1234",
departure: "2022-01-01T00:00:00Z",
arrival: "2022-01-01T01:00:00Z"
}
}
)

另外,Oracle Next还采用了分布式架构,使得它能够容易地扩展到多个服务器上,以支持海量的数据存储和高并发访问。对于一个在线商城来说,有成千上万的用户同时访问,需要高效地响应用户的查询请求,同时保证数据的一致性和可靠性。使用Oracle Next,可以通过分布式架构来实现这些目标。

CREATE DATABASE shop
USER '$user' IDENTIFIED BY '$password'
SET SHARDING ('NODE1', 'NODE2', 'NODE3')
SET SHARDING KEY shop_id
USER 'shop_owner' IDENTIFIED BY '$password';

总之,Oracle Next是一个全新的数据库技术,它具有高性能、高可用性、易于扩展和管理、支持多种数据类型等诸多优点。对于需要处理各种复杂数据场景的企业来说,Oracle Next是一个非常优秀的选择。